Channel Overview
Isla, a top YouTuber from Spain, boasts 102 subscribers, 111.3K views and ranks #383443 globally and #5842 in Spain. The channel recently hit 30 views in last 28 days.
- Channel:Isla
- Subscribers:102
- Views:111.3K
- Videos:58
- Country:Spain
- 28 days views:30
- Country (ES) Rank:#5842
- Global Rank:#383443
Isla Channel Stats
Updated: 20 Nov
102
111.3K
2
58
1.9K
--
7 years ago
1
Advanced Analytics
Channel Daily Performance
Channel Videos
Isla Channel Rank
Subscribers
102
Views
111,263
Subs (28 Days)
Views (28 Days)
Isla Latest Videos